Rev. Johnnie Ray McDonald ‘J. Mack”
Sunrise: January 13, 1956 - Sunset: October 22, 2009
AUSTIN — Rev. Johnnie Ray McDonald “J. Mack”, crossed over into eternal peace at his home in Austin, Texas on Wednesday, October 22, 2009 after a brief illness. He was born in Galveston, Texas to the union of George W. McDonald Jr. and Totsie McDonald. He was baptized at McKinney Memorial United Methodist Church as a child Graduated from La Marque High School in 1974. He joined the United States Air Force and served on both active and reserve duty for 25 years until he retired in November 2007. He also attended Huston-Tillotson University where he majored in Criminal Justice and became a faithful member of Alpha Phi Alpha Fraternity, Inc. In 1980, Johnnie became a member of St. James Missionary Baptist Church, where he served as an Associate Minister until his death. He was also employed by the Internal Revenue Service for 24 years.
Johnnie is survived by his wife of almost 16 years, Neta Harris McDonald; his parents, of Texas City, Texas; three sisters Beverly Martin and LaVerie Wise Houston, Texas and Marilyn Calloway of Richmond, Texas; two brothers George W. McDonald III of Plano, Texas and Robert D. McDonald of Austin, Texas, many nieces and nephews as well as numerous aunts, uncles and cousins.
Final interment will be at the Killeen VA Cemetery in Killeen, Texas, where Johnnie will be buried with Military Honors.
